Burning TABs, replacing with poly. Is it REALLY that easy? 200

If you're on a budget as you say and the car is rarely driven, just leave them alone. I drove one w/ bad tabs for 2+ years. Handling was unpleasant on rough roads and I didn't trust it at speed in wet weather but cost was the deciding factor so I just worked around it.

A friend has one that's had bad tabs for, oh, 10 years. He drives it in town, low speeds, once/ week at most. He doesn't care.
